One of the most striking trends observed in crypto asset markets by 2026 is the integration of highly volatile speculative assets with institutional finance instruments. In this context, the application for a spot PEPE ETF by Canary Capital marks a critical turning point in terms of market structure and financial product innovation.

The fundamental significance of the ETF application lies in the first attempt to bring the memecoin category, traditionally characterized by low market depth, high speculation, and limited use cases, into the mainstream financial system through institutional investment vehicles. This situation brings about a structural transformation not only for the asset in question but also for the redefinition of crypto asset classification in general.

Since the spot ETF mechanism requires direct holding of the underlying asset, approval of the application is expected to directly increase demand for PEPE. Considering that a significant portion of the supply is concentrated in a limited number of wallets, it is assessed that price volatility may further increase with institutional inflows.

From a regulatory perspective, in the U.S. While the previously approved spot Bitcoin and Ethereum ETFs by the Securities and Exchange Commission set a certain precedent, the lack of fundamental valuation criteria for the memecoin category suggests a more cautious regulatory approach. Issues such as market manipulation, liquidity concentration, and investor protection will be decisive in evaluating this application.

From a micro-market perspective, the approval of such an ETF could have three main impacts on the crypto markets: firstly, the synchronization of retail investor behavior with institutional flows; secondly, the reshaping of the price discovery mechanism between derivative and spot markets; and thirdly, an increase in systemic risks through the financialization of low-backed assets.

However, rejection of the application could lead to short-term speculative pullbacks in the markets and an erosion of confidence in the memecoin segment, as this initiative also serves as a legitimacy test for the asset class in question.

From a macro-financial context, this move by Canary Capital demonstrates the point reached in the financialization process of alternative assets and reveals how the boundaries of financial innovation expand during periods of high risk appetite. This situation also reflects the market's... It also clearly reflects that the participants' pursuit of returns has gone beyond traditional valuation paradigms.

In conclusion, the Canary Files Spot PEPE ETF initiative represents not only a singular financial product application but also a new phase in the evolution of the crypto asset ecosystem. However, in light of current data and regulatory trends, the process is considered to involve high uncertainty and, regardless of the outcome, will have lasting effects on both market structure and investor behavior.
